Solid scorer ... Ability to create opportunities ... Has good range on her shot ... Hard worker ... Physical player ... 2009-10 (Junior): Averaged 3.3 points and 1.3 rebounds per game before missing the last half of the season with a knee injury that required surgery at mid-year ... Played in only 10 games with two starts ... Scored seven points in the season opener against South Alabama (11/14) on 2-of-3 shooting from the field and 2-of-2 from the line ... Grabbed four rebounds ... Had five points against Michigan (11/19) ... Put up six points and three rebounds against William Carey (11/23) ... Earned her first start of the season against Jackson State (11/27) ... Finished with two points ... Saw limited action against Georgia (11/28) ... Came off the bench to score eight points against Alcorn State (12/4) ... Also had three steals ... Scored four points and had two rebounds against Charlotte (12/12) ... 2008-09 (Sophomore): Played in 18 games ... Averaging 2.7 points and 0.9 rebounds ... Tossed in three points against Tulas (2/8) ... Contributed three points against Rice (1/25) and Houston (1/22) on a three-point field goald ... Scored a career-high 12 points against Nicholls State (12/30) ... Tallied six points against Cal State Northridge (12/20) on 2-of-4 shooting from behind the arc ... Connected on a three-pointer against No. 22/23 Oklahoma State (12/19) ... Scored eight points against Alcorn State (11/28) ... Had five points against Sam Houston State on 2-of-4 shooting ... Had a steal against Tennessee State ... 2007-08 (Freshman): Played in 16 games ... Averaged 2.3 points per game ... Came off the bench to score eight points against Michigan (3/27) ... Did not play against UALR or Mississippi State ... Saw limited action as a reserve ... Played in two games in the C-USA Tournament ... Scored a season-high 11 points against UCF (1/25) ... Was perfect from the field on 3-of-3 field, including 3of-3 from behind the arc against UCF ... Has two steals and two assists ... Used as a defensive stopper at times ... Connected on eight three-pointers ... Prep: Attended Provine High School, where she was a two-year letterwinner for Coach Harriet Speech ... Averaged 21.0 points, 6.0 rebounds and 5.0 assists per game ... Scored 1,109 points in her career ... Earned all-metro and all-district honors ... Named all-state honorable mention ... Chosen to play in the Mississippi-Alabama All-Star Game ... Voted her team's most valuable player ... Member of the National Honor Society and ranked No. 12 in her graduating class ... Personal: Daughter of Henry and Judy Johnson ... A business administration major.
